The Straight Dance from Oklahoma Native American Tribes is a formal, tailored, prestigious form of southern dance clothes. The overall effect is of reassuring solidity, with everything closely matched and coordinated. It looks as if it is planned all at one time. This dance has evolved from the Hethuska Dances . garry erwin shapiro

Splet23. jul. 2014 · Scrubbing is a stationary dance style. Dancers bounce in place along in time with the drum turning ever so slightly. Some say scrubbing is the original women’s style of pow wow dance. When scrubbing the dancers are trying to keep those fringe tips snapping just right. SpletThe traditional style we see today in powwows originated from the Sioux in South Dakota. Dancers carry a long coup stick, and/or fan, and wear a feather bustle. There are two dances that a men’s traditional dancer should know. One is a sneak-up song. In this step, the dancer kneels to the ground and scouts for enemies’ tracks. SpletA Native American pow wow is a gathering of a tribe, whether it be social, a congress, or a meeting. Recently, a Native American pow wow came to mean a meeting between Native Americans and non-Native Americans which would include dancing, singing, and socializing. A Native American pow wow can vary in length from hours to days.
